|
|
|
@@ -3,7 +3,7 @@
|
|
|
|
|
|
|
|
|
|
|
|
<head>
|
|
|
|
<head>
|
|
|
|
<meta charset="UTF-8" />
|
|
|
|
<meta charset="UTF-8" />
|
|
|
|
<title>Device Tester Pro</title>
|
|
|
|
<title>Device Tester</title>
|
|
|
|
<meta name="viewport" content="width=device-width, initial-scale=1" />
|
|
|
|
<meta name="viewport" content="width=device-width, initial-scale=1" />
|
|
|
|
<link rel="preconnect" href="https://fonts.googleapis.com">
|
|
|
|
<link rel="preconnect" href="https://fonts.googleapis.com">
|
|
|
|
<link rel="preconnect" href="https://fonts.gstatic.com" crossorigin>
|
|
|
|
<link rel="preconnect" href="https://fonts.gstatic.com" crossorigin>
|
|
|
|
@@ -124,11 +124,6 @@
|
|
|
|
border-radius: 12px;
|
|
|
|
border-radius: 12px;
|
|
|
|
box-shadow: 0 4px 6px -1px rgba(0, 0, 0, 0.1);
|
|
|
|
box-shadow: 0 4px 6px -1px rgba(0, 0, 0, 0.1);
|
|
|
|
border: 1px solid var(--border-color);
|
|
|
|
border: 1px solid var(--border-color);
|
|
|
|
transition: transform 0.2s;
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
.test-card:hover {
|
|
|
|
|
|
|
|
transform: translateY(-2px);
|
|
|
|
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
h2 {
|
|
|
|
h2 {
|
|
|
|
@@ -273,7 +268,7 @@
|
|
|
|
<div class="container">
|
|
|
|
<div class="container">
|
|
|
|
<header>
|
|
|
|
<header>
|
|
|
|
<div class="header-top">
|
|
|
|
<div class="header-top">
|
|
|
|
<h1 data-i18n="app_title">Device Tester Pro</h1>
|
|
|
|
<h1 data-i18n="app_title">Device Tester</h1>
|
|
|
|
<div class="header-controls">
|
|
|
|
<div class="header-controls">
|
|
|
|
<button class="icon-btn" onclick="changeLanguage('en')" id="btn-en" aria-label="English"><img
|
|
|
|
<button class="icon-btn" onclick="changeLanguage('en')" id="btn-en" aria-label="English"><img
|
|
|
|
src="https://flagcdn.com/24x18/us.png" alt="US" width="24" height="18"></button>
|
|
|
|
src="https://flagcdn.com/24x18/us.png" alt="US" width="24" height="18"></button>
|
|
|
|
@@ -381,7 +376,7 @@
|
|
|
|
// i18n Dictionary
|
|
|
|
// i18n Dictionary
|
|
|
|
const dictionary = {
|
|
|
|
const dictionary = {
|
|
|
|
en: {
|
|
|
|
en: {
|
|
|
|
app_title: "Device Tester Pro",
|
|
|
|
app_title: "Device Tester",
|
|
|
|
theme_toggle: "🌓 Theme",
|
|
|
|
theme_toggle: "🌓 Theme",
|
|
|
|
network_title: "📡 Network & Browser",
|
|
|
|
network_title: "📡 Network & Browser",
|
|
|
|
user_agent_label: "User Agent:",
|
|
|
|
user_agent_label: "User Agent:",
|
|
|
|
|